Fun truth: Grains are utilized to define the mass of a bullet because all the means back in the very early days of guns, it was a dispenser's unit of measurement, and a common denominator was required to figure out just how much lead to utilize to make actors lead bullets (Firearm Ammunition). 'Grains' as a system of action for weight copulates back to old times, and represents the weight of a grain of wheat


Ammunition Pro LlcAmmo Retailer
Background is great. A typical misconception is that 'grains' refers to the number of grains of gunpowder or propellant in a cartridge. That is entirely inaccurate. The grain weight system gauges the mass of the projectile. Much more grains = heavier projectile. This measurement applies to the total weight of the projectile, consisting of the jacket, lead interior, and any kind of penetrator or various other filler material, such as the chemicals utilized in tracer rounds.


(https://www.magcloud.com/user/ammunitiondde)For recommendation, the weight of a paper clip is around 16 gr. We know that grains are a measure of mass, and extra = larger, and heavy is excellent? Yes, heavy is good, but mass of the projectile isn't the only point you require to think about when picking a round for your firearm.

There's an additional variable that we have to think about when choosing a grain weight for our ammo. As hinted at above, bullet velocity, or the rate of the projectile, is a major factor when identifying the very best grain weight projectile to utilize. Rate is affected by a couple of significant elements, including the kind and amount of propellant (gunpowder), barrel length, and bullet weight.

These variables, integrated with twist rate, figure out just how steady (precise) a projectile will certainly be, how far it can go, and how fast it will get to it's destination. If you resemble the majority of firearm proprietors in the USA, you're most likely shooting factory ammunition out of factory-spec weapons. As manufacturing facility ammunition is really standard, there are tried and tested grain weight cartridges for the most popular qualities: Don't be confused by the cartridge designation (Luger, Parabellum, 9x19mm).


The most typical grain weight rounds for 9x19mm cartridges are 115gr and 124gr. Both of these grain weight cartridges will perform well in factory 9mm hand guns, to typical pistol ranges (up to 50 yards).
